Trust Framework Type
References
http://hl7.org/fhir/us/davinci-pdex/CodeSystem/TrustFrameworkTypeCS
Expansion based on codesystem Trust FrameworkType Code System v2.0.0 (CodeSystem)
This value set contains 7 concepts
| Code | System | Display |
| DirectTrust | http://hl7.org/fhir/us/davinci-pdex/CodeSystem/TrustFrameworkTypeCS | Direct Trust |
| CareQuality | http://hl7.org/fhir/us/davinci-pdex/CodeSystem/TrustFrameworkTypeCS | Carequality |
| Commonwell | http://hl7.org/fhir/us/davinci-pdex/CodeSystem/TrustFrameworkTypeCS | Commonwell |
| TEFCA | http://hl7.org/fhir/us/davinci-pdex/CodeSystem/TrustFrameworkTypeCS | TEFCA |
| PayerToPayer | http://hl7.org/fhir/us/davinci-pdex/CodeSystem/TrustFrameworkTypeCS | Payer to Payer Trust Network |
| Exchange | http://hl7.org/fhir/us/davinci-pdex/CodeSystem/TrustFrameworkTypeCS | Exchange Required by Federal Regulations |
| PCDH | http://hl7.org/fhir/us/davinci-pdex/CodeSystem/TrustFrameworkTypeCS | Patient Centered Data Home |
Explanation of the columns that may appear on this page:
| Level | A few code lists that FHIR defines are hierarchical - each code is assigned a level. In this scheme, some codes are under other codes, and imply that the code they are under also applies |
| System | The source of the definition of the code (when the value set draws in codes defined elsewhere) |
| Code | The code (used as the code in the resource instance) |
| Display | The display (used in the display element of a Coding). If there is no display, implementers should not simply display the code, but map the concept into their application |
| Definition | An explanation of the meaning of the concept |
| Comments | Additional notes about how to use the code |
